Production optimization for increased revenues from offshore oil and gas operations
We start by presenting the production optimization problem in oil and gas production and also add some comments to the closely linked reservoir optimization problem. Subsequently, a non-invasive optimization approach is presented prior to concepts that apply decomposition and structure exploitation. This includes splitting a network simulator into interconnected parts to exploit couplings in devising efficient formulations and algorithms. Further, we discuss reservoir optimization where there is no apparent structure to exploit. However, by recognizing this as a dynamic optimization problem, it may be partitioned in the time domain. The presentation includes results based on data from real assets, including economic benefits.
